EP12. Jack Stein Chef Director of Rick Stein Restaurants

Our ⁠⁠⁠⁠⁠⁠⁠⁠⁠Secret List⁠⁠⁠⁠⁠⁠⁠⁠⁠⁠ chat with Jack Stein on St. Ives Beach during the food festival.

As Chef Director of Rick Stein Restaurants, Jack oversees all kitchen operations across the celebrated family empire that's marking its 50th anniversary this year. Having started as a 14-year-old kitchen porter in 1994, Jack brings a lifetime of experience and deep Cornwall connections to our conversation.

Jack shares his favourite eating and drinking spots, his producer recommendations spotlighting family businesses with deep Cornwall roots and concludes with an unexpected insider tip about Cornwall's emerging bluefin tuna catch-and-release experiences.

With characteristic Stein enthusiasm, Jack provides a perfect blend of established favourites and emerging discoveries across Cornwall's vibrant food landscape.

EP8. Mick Smith from Porthminster Cafe in St. Ives

Our ⁠⁠⁠⁠⁠Secret List⁠⁠⁠⁠⁠⁠ chat with Mick Smith, the culinary heart behind the acclaimed Porthminster Cafe in St Ives, a stunning beachfront restaurant he’s helmed for over 20 years.

Originally from Australia, Mick “stumbled across St Ives with a backpack” 24 years ago and never left, transforming from backpacker to respected restaurateur. His ocean-to-plate philosophy shines through his seafood-focused menu, complemented by ingredients from the restaurant’s own vegetable garden and foraged seaweeds from the surrounding coastline.

🦞 When we watched Mick’s cookery demonstration on the beach during the St Ives Food Festival, it was memorably interrupted by a local fisherman who arrived by boat directly onto the sand, delivering fresh shellfish straight to Mick mid-cooking demonstration – a perfect illustration of the immediate connection between ocean and plate that defines his cooking.

EP6. Tom Brown from Pearly Queen in Shoreditch and Tom Brown at the Capital

Our ⁠⁠⁠Secret List⁠⁠⁠⁠ chat with Tom Brown, one of Britain's most innovative seafood chefs, born in Cornwall.

Tom's culinary journey took him to London where he headed Outlaw's at The Capital before striking out on his own in 2018 with Cornerstone in Hackney Wick, which earned a coveted Michelin star in 2021. Known for his creative yet stripped-back approach that lets quality ingredients speak for themselves, Tom has since expanded his restaurant portfolio with Pearly Queen in Spitalfields and Tom Brown at the Capital.

🦪 With his distinctive style balancing simplicity and innovation, Tom represents the best of modern British cooking while maintaining strong connections to his Cornish roots and sustainable seafood philosophy.

EP5. Paul Welburn recently moved to Cornwall

Our ⁠⁠Secret List⁠⁠⁠ chat with Paul Welburn, acclaimed Michelin-starred chef who has recently made Cornwall his new home.

Yorkshire-born Paul brings decades of culinary excellence to our shores, having trained under legendary mentors including Gary Rhodes and Richard Corrigan before leading prestigious kitchens across the UK. From London's The Gherkin and Rhodes W1 to The Oxford Kitchen where he earned his Michelin star, and most recently The Swan Inn in Oxfordshire.

Known for his "flavoursome, clean and seasonal" cooking style, Paul creates British dishes with a modern twist that showcase the very best local ingredients while maintaining his signature perfectionist approach—skills honed from his earliest days in Scarborough and refined in some of the country's most demanding kitchens.

After transforming Oxfordshire's culinary scene, Paul has embarked on an exciting new chapter in Cornwall, drawn by both personal connections and the exceptional quality of Cornish ingredients that align perfectly with his cooking philosophy.

EP4. Chris Eden from Watergate Bay Hotel in Cornwall

Our ⁠Secret List⁠⁠ chat with Chris Eden, award-winning Executive Head Chef at Watergate Bay Hotel in Cornwall and the first Cornishman to earn a Michelin star in Cornwall.

Born and raised in St Austell, Chris has come full circle—from surfing at Watergate Bay in his youth to now leading its culinary vision across Zacry's, The Living Space, and The Beach Hut with his distinctive "unfussy" approach to fine dining.

After honing his craft in prestigious London kitchens including The Lanesborough and The Square, Chris returned to Cornwall where he earned his first Michelin star at Driftwood, maintaining it for seven years. He later added another star to his achievements at Gidleigh Park in Devon before returning to his beloved Cornwall coast.

With a deep commitment to showcasing the exceptional West Country produce, Chris creates dishes that tell the story of Cornwall while maintaining the perfect balance of approachability and culinary excellence.

EP3. Chef Ben Palmer from The Sardine Factory and Yamas restaurants in Looe, Cornwall

Our Secret List⁠ chat with Ben Palmer, award-winning Chef and owner of The Sardine Factory and Yamas restaurants in Looe, Cornwall.

A local at heart, Ben returned to his hometown in 2018 to fulfill his dream of opening a restaurant in the coastal community where he grew up, after honing his craft across prestigious kitchens in the UK and Europe.

His exceptional culinary talent earned him a winning spot on BBC Two's Great British Menu 2024, creating the standout starter for the Parisian banquet.

The Sardine Factory received the coveted Michelin Bib Gourmand in 2019 and has proudly maintained this distinguished recognition ever since.

With a commitment to seasonal sourcing and local production, Ben crafts dishes that celebrate Cornwall's exceptional ingredients while supporting the community he calls home.

EP1. Chef Jude Kereama from Kota & Kota Kai restaurants in Porthleven, Cornwall

Our very first Secret List⁠ chat with Jude Kereama, owner and Chef Patron of Kota and Kota Kai restaurants in Porthleven, Cornwall.

Born in New Zealand, his Māori and Chinese-Malaysian heritage infuses his cooking with bold, innovative flavours, all crafted from the finest local Cornish produce.

Kota has been recognised by the Good Food Guide and the Michelin Guide, with a prestigious Bib Gourmand, and 3 AA rosettes.

Jude has appeared in four series of the Great British Menu and was South West Champion and banquet chef in 2021. He was named ‘Chef of the Year’ in the 2019 Trencherman’s Guide Awards, and earned the Trencherman’s Award for Special Contribution in 2020.
